Recordingscenesusing infrared light requires
either a fully-converted camera or use of an
infrared filter on the lens. The former involves
removing your camera’s infrared filter from the
sensor, permanently – you can then use your
camera, functioning as normal, but it will now
record infrared light. Using an IR filter is a more
temporary solution – you simply screw the
filter onto the front of your lens and it allows
infrared light to reach the sensor. The
downside is that TTL metering struggles, and
exposure times are much longer. With either
method, the images recorded give the world
an unusual, almost alien quality. Blue skies and
water are rendered inky dark tones, whereas
foliage in direct sunlight is bright white. Infrared
images aren’t black & white straight out of the
camera – they’re often captured in red and
pinkish hues (depending on your White
Balance settings) and while ‘false’ colour
conversions are one option for processing IR
images, many photographers choose to opt
for the rich tonality of black & white – infrared
images are already abstract in their nature, and
monochrome conversions simply add to this.
